Whilst the debate rages on how to deal with Holiday Sickness and the claims that must surely follow, it is timely
    to consider the issues that affect holidaymakers. In this presentation we shall set out the key areas for
                                                consideration:
            1.Before you travel, seek country advices on what you might expect to find in terms of health
              risks. The National Travel Health & Network Centre is a good place to start; it sets out the
           health requirements and current risks on a country by country basis. Remember to immunise
          before travel; failure to do so could prevent your entry into your intended destination – seek the
              advices of your GP! The NHS website is a good source of information on travel health and
          provides a good link to the European Health Insurance Card(EHIC) – an essential item to pack,
           as it will provide either free or reduced costs for medical treatment within the European Union!
               Remember, you should always take out travel insurance from the moment you book your
             holiday (many holidaymakers do not and when they have to cancel their holiday because of
               health problems, they find that they have difficulties in getting their money back!). Travel
            Insurance is also important, even if you have an EHIC card, as it could potentially cover any
                                 shortfall you may suffer if you need medical treatment!
              2. Resist ‘advices’ within travel review websites that state that UK medicines do not work!
          Some countries may have products that ‘work’ for so-called gastrointestinal problems, but some
          of those medications are also banned within Western Countries! This travel review offering so-
            called health advice to Egypt is one such example. It demonstrates interesting comments on
          how to avoid holiday sickness (we have heard of holidaymakers being advised that the reason
             they became ill was because they handled the money!) – the review also demonstrates the
          widespread use of a medicine not licensed in the UK! References are also sometimes made to
            lower standards in food and how these should be accepted – we do not accept that position!
          Many of the complaints we receive, reflect a poor standard of hygiene leading to a poor quality
            of food presentation which leads to outbreaks of serious illness, some lasting a lifetime! The
           simple rule is by all means read other peoples opinions, but prepare for your holiday health by
              understanding your own health requirements and the requirements and risks of your host
                                     country by reference to relevant health sources!

3. Once you have identified the appropriate level of information before you
    travel, you should consider creating your own ‘First Aid Travel Kit’! We
     would suggest that you include: Any medication that you are normally
required to take (check with the Embassy of the Country that you intend to
travel to to ensure that you will be allowed to bring it with you – make sure
 that you provide/obtain the necessary documentation to carry it with you –
  there is an argument that you should check before you book your holiday
   and again before you travel!), Gastrointestinal medication that suits your
    body, Antihistamine medication that suits your body, Salt Replacement
Tablets, Cough/Flu medication, Sting and Antiseptic creams and ointments,
  Bandages/Plasters (similar to what you would find in a first aid kit), if you
 are travelling to a long-haul destination you should consider bringing your
        own needles and syringes (your GP should be able to guide you).
      4. To understand fully the range of illnesses you may encounter, you
             should read our section Holiday Illness and Infection.
5. If you become ill whilst in your hotel, resort or cruise ship, speak to your
representative, establish if they are aware of other holidaymakers who are
    ill. Make a note of the time and day and person you speak to and their
                                   comments.

6. If you are not happy with the representatives response, then speak to other
 holidaymakers, find out what is happening to them – use our 12 Golden Rules of Travel to
                                  deal with your travel complaints!
 7. If you are ‘required’ to be isolated by the hotel, resort or cruise ship because you are ill,
request in writing the reasons for your isolation and confirmation of the nature of the illness
                                       requiring that isolation;
    8. If you are ‘offered’ or ‘required’ to provide a stool sample test, request in writing, the
   reason for the stool sample, the diseases tested, where the test will be carried out, the
name and address of the laboratory and a copy of the request – receipt – result of the test!
       Ask what is happening to your sample and how it will be destroyed. Seek written
 confirmation that the sample has been destroyed and that no sample, record or result has
          been provided to the travel provider – even if they have paid for the sample!

9. If medical treatment is required and you are not sure about what is proposed,
   speak to your GP – unless of course that treatment is required as a matter of
                                       urgency!
   10. If you need medication or have a prescription, ensure that the dispensing
                         pharmacist is appropriately qualified.
        11. Always follow good appropriate medical advices if you become ill!
12. If you have become ill and you have concerns on the food preparation, hygiene
   standards etc, remember, use the 12 Golden Rules of Travel to try and either
 resolve your complaints or help you understand how to collate information to deal
                   with your complaints when you return to the UK!

13. When you return to the UK, even if you consider that you have fully recovered,
obtain a stool sample test! You can either obtain this through your GP or your Local
Environmental Health Officer. This is a simple test and will provide peace of mind or
 early diagnosis and access to medical treatment! Do not assume that because you
  have ‘recovered’ that in fact you have – we have dealt with many holidaymakers
    who appear ’symptomless’ only to discover that they have in fact acquired a
 notifiable disease! We know that work pressures can play a part in this issue; care
    must always be practised if you work with the elderly, children or within food
                                      production!
14. Even if you have ‘recovered’ from your holiday illness, make sure that you report
     any changes to dietary or bowel habits to your GP – this will lead to further
                           consideration to your treatment;
15. If you decide to make a complaint to your travel provider, do not provide access
       to medical records or information, if requested, unless you have received
                                  appropriate advices!
